设为首页 收藏本站
查看: 1102|回复: 0

lamp环境的配置

[复制链接]

尚未签到

发表于 2015-8-20 13:45:27 | 显示全部楼层 |阅读模式
DSC0000.png
转载请注明原作者出处

write by xiaoyang

一、    先决条件
系统:RHEL Server6.5
工具:MySQL、MySQL Server、PHP、PHP-MySQL、HTTPD等相关组件(后续给出)
辅助工具:SecureCRT(终端工具)、SecureFX(ftp传输工具)
二、    配置详细
(一)     SecureCRT连接服务器
1.        打开软件新建会话
DSC0001.jpg

  


2.        输入服务器的ip地址和root用户
DSC0002.jpg

3.        完后连接并接受,也可以选择接受和保存
DSC0003.jpg

4.        输入root账户的登陆密码,并且可以选择保存
DSC0004.jpg

5.        成功连接后如下
DSC0005.jpg

(二)     配置yum源
1.        插入安装光盘,并且挂载在/media/rhel目录
DSC0006.jpg

     


2.        生成 YUM 源文件
DSC0007.jpg

3.        导入rpm的签名信息
DSC0008.jpg

4.         如果执行yum search还提示注册,请执行yum clean all清除缓存,执行清除出现错误请使用《kill -9 进程号 》结束进程再清除
     


(三)     安装Apache服务器
1.        查询我们要安装的Apache服务器并且安装(rhel里为httpd)
DSC0009.jpg

     


2.        安装(使用-y参数可以不用确认)
DSC00010.jpg

3.        可以看到安装的软件版本及相应的组件,并且显示完成
DSC00011.jpg

4.        启动httpd服务,并且设置为开机启动
DSC00012.jpg

(四)     安装MySQL服务器
1.        查询MySQL相关软件
DSC00013.jpg

     


2.        安装以上三款软件
DSC00014.jpg

DSC00015.jpg

     


3.        启动MySQL服务,并且会提示有关初始化的首次操作
DSC00016.jpg

4.        设置root账户可以连接MySQL服务器的密码,并且使用进行连接
DSC00017.jpg

     


5.        MySQL语句基本操作
DSC00018.jpg

6.        启动MySQL服务并设置为开机启动
DSC00019.jpg

(五)     安装PHP环境
1.        查询需要安装的组件
DSC00020.jpg

     


2.        安装以上三个组件(可根据需求进行选择,例如最后一个可不需要)
DSC00021.jpg

3.        重启Apache服务
DSC00022.jpg

4.        编辑一个测试网页
DSC00023.jpg

     


5.        使用浏览器访问
DSC00024.jpg

6.        并且查看是否已经支持MySQL模块
DSC00025.jpg

     


7.        如果无法访问请使用下命令开启防火墙允许80端口,或者关闭iptables服务
DSC00026.jpg

(六)     安装FTP服务器
1.        查找vsftp软件(如果你知道名称可以直接安装)
DSC00027.jpg

     


2.        安装
DSC00028.jpg

3.        创建ftp账户并设置密码(-d是工作目录,-g是所属组,-s指定非为登陆类型)
DSC00029.jpg

4.        限制FTP账户只能访问到自己工作目录那级(创建列表文件并添加账户)
a)        编辑/etc/vsftpd/vsftpd.conf文件并且启用限制文件
DSC00030.jpg

     


b)       并且禁用匿名登陆
DSC00031.jpg

c)        创建文件并把被限制的用户加入进去(或者使用其他命令创建)
DSC00032.jpg

d)       启动vsftp服务
DSC00033.jpg

e)        打开FTP工具的客户端选择新建会话
DSC00034.jpg

     


f)         设置传输类型为FTP
DSC00035.jpg

g)       输入用户名和ip进行连接
DSC00036.jpg

     


5.        输入密码连接
DSC00037.jpg

6.        连接成功后如果看到这样的目录(这样不安全),表示限制未成功
DSC00038.jpg

     


7.        限定用户只能访问自己的目录成功后是如下所示
DSC00039.jpg

8.        简单测试
a)        创建一个文件夹
DSC00040.jpg

     


9.        查看是否存在(即验证ftp账户是否可读写)
DSC00041.jpg

10.      使用ftp账户上传discus安装包
DSC00042.jpg

11.      将其解压到/var/www/html目录下
DSC00043.jpg

12.      使用浏览器访问ip(或者域名)进行安装
a)        接收协议
DSC00044.jpg

b)       注意需要保证所有的检测通过,并下一步
DSC00045.jpg

     


c)        这里选择全新安装(如果你当初已经有环境可以选择第二个进行升级安装)
DSC00046.jpg

d)       设置数据库用户名和密码,还有后台管理的秘密
DSC00047.jpg

     


e)        开始安装
DSC00048.jpg

f)         完成安装
DSC00049.jpg

     


g)       最后开始使用

(七)     安装和配置phpmyadmin
1.        上传phpmyadmin

     


2.        解压到/var/www/html后如下


3.        重命名后进入目录并将config.sample.inc.php复制一份为config.inc.php,并编辑它

     


4.        并修改以下值为true

5.        然后保存退出

     


6.        使用浏览器登录并进行数据库的管理(密码为之前设置的)

7.        登陆后就可以进行相应的管理了

     


(八)     基于主机名访问站点
1.        编辑配置文件http.conf并加入以下配置

2.        然后绑定域名(也可以通过更改自己客户端的host文件实现域名解析)

     

3.        测试效果,访问http://phpwind.ywj.com

4.        测试访问http://discuz.ywj.com

至此:全套的配置完成

运维网声明 1、欢迎大家加入本站运维交流群:群②:261659950 群⑤:202807635 群⑦870801961 群⑧679858003
2、本站所有主题由该帖子作者发表,该帖子作者与运维网享有帖子相关版权
3、所有作品的著作权均归原作者享有,请您和我们一样尊重他人的著作权等合法权益。如果您对作品感到满意,请购买正版
4、禁止制作、复制、发布和传播具有反动、淫秽、色情、暴力、凶杀等内容的信息,一经发现立即删除。若您因此触犯法律,一切后果自负,我们对此不承担任何责任
5、所有资源均系网友上传或者通过网络收集,我们仅提供一个展示、介绍、观摩学习的平台,我们不对其内容的准确性、可靠性、正当性、安全性、合法性等负责,亦不承担任何法律责任
6、所有作品仅供您个人学习、研究或欣赏,不得用于商业或者其他用途,否则,一切后果均由您自己承担,我们对此不承担任何法律责任
7、如涉及侵犯版权等问题,请您及时通知我们,我们将立即采取措施予以解决
8、联系人Email:admin@iyunv.com 网址:www.yunweiku.com

所有资源均系网友上传或者通过网络收集,我们仅提供一个展示、介绍、观摩学习的平台,我们不对其承担任何法律责任,如涉及侵犯版权等问题,请您及时通知我们,我们将立即处理,联系人Email:kefu@iyunv.com,QQ:1061981298 本贴地址:https://www.yunweiku.com/thread-101696-1-1.html 上篇帖子: Ubuntu 安装LAMP ... 下篇帖子: RHEL LAMP技巧汇集
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

扫码加入运维网微信交流群X

扫码加入运维网微信交流群

扫描二维码加入运维网微信交流群,最新一手资源尽在官方微信交流群!快快加入我们吧...

扫描微信二维码查看详情

客服E-mail:kefu@iyunv.com 客服QQ:1061981298


QQ群⑦:运维网交流群⑦ QQ群⑧:运维网交流群⑧ k8s群:运维网kubernetes交流群


提醒:禁止发布任何违反国家法律、法规的言论与图片等内容;本站内容均来自个人观点与网络等信息,非本站认同之观点.


本站大部分资源是网友从网上搜集分享而来,其版权均归原作者及其网站所有,我们尊重他人的合法权益,如有内容侵犯您的合法权益,请及时与我们联系进行核实删除!



合作伙伴: 青云cloud

快速回复 返回顶部 返回列表